Description
Image of a landscape view of the Spanish Peaks mountains in Colorado; Native American Indian on horseback in foreground at bottom right.
Date approximated by cataloger based on publication dates of the Pacific Railroad Surveys by the United States War Department (1855-1860). "J.M. Stanley, from a sketch by R.H. Kern."--text, bottom left margin. "Lith. by A. Hoen & Co. Balto."--text, bottom right margin. "U.S.P.R.R. Exp. & Surveys 38th & 39th parallels"--text, top left margin.
